The Ossining Pride will look to defend their home court against the Fox Lane Foxes at 5:00 p.m. Fox Lane took a loss in their last contest and will be looking to turn the tables on Ossining, who comes in off a win.
On Friday, Ossining earned a 3-1 victory over Port Chester.
Ossining had a slow start but a hot finish: after dropping the first set, they turned around to win the next three. The match finished with set scores of 23-25, 25-13, 25-23, 25-14.
Leaila Alexander was the offensive standout of the game as she had 17 digs. That high mark didn't come from nowhere: she now had 17 or more in the last three games she's played dating back to last season.
Ossining was lethal from the service line and finished the game with 11 aces.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now served at least five aces in nine consecutive matches.
Meanwhile, Fox Lane had to hit the road for their first game and it wasn't the result they were hoping for. They took a 3-1 hit to the loss column at the hands of Mahopac last Thursday.
The final score came out to 25-22, 25-11, 22-25, 25-23.
Ossining has been performing well recently as they've won ten of their last 12 matchups, which provided a nice bump to their 12-4 record this season. As for Fox Lane, their defeat dropped their record down to 0-1.
Ossining came out on top in a nail-biter against Fox Lane in their previous meeting back in October of 2023, sneaking past 1-0. Will Ossining repeat their success, or does Fox Lane have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
